Common Causes of your Crawl Space Problems in New Smyrna Beach

Have you noticed your floors sagging or a musty smell in your home? These issues often start in the crawl space beneath your house. Being close to the coast, homes in New Smyrna Beach experience unique environmental challenges affecting crawl spaces. Excessive moisture from the humid climate and occasional heavy rains can lead to damp soil, which in turn promotes wood rot and mold growth. This humidity also causes the soil to expand and contract, resulting in settling and shifting of the ground beneath your home. Moreover, the sandy soil common in New Smyrna Beach can lack the stability needed to support a structure long-term, amplifying crawl space problems over time.

These conditions can potentially strain your crawl space, causing the foundation to weaken. As the soil beneath your home moves because of moisture variations, stress is transferred to your foundation walls and support beams. Common warning signs include cracks in foundation walls, sagging floors, or doors that no longer close properly. Water pooling in your crawl space not only raises humidity levels but can hasten structural deterioration. Addressing these signs early on is key, as it helps prevent further damage to your home's structure and avoids costly repairs later. Understanding these regional factors can empower homeowners to maintain a solid and healthy home foundation.

A vapor barrier alone might not be sufficient to fully eliminate moisture problems from the crawl space. While it helps reduce humidity by preventing moisture intrusion, additional measures like crawl space insulation and a dehumidifier could be crucial for comprehensive humidity control. It's important to combine methods for effective mold prevention. Consider consulting a specialist to evaluate your specific situation.

Floors often sag or feel bouncy due to weakened floor joists or support jacks failing in the crawl space. Excessive humidity or moisture intrusion can lead to rotted wood, compromising the structural integrity of your home and causing sagging floors. Yes, normally you can remain in your home while crawl space foundation work, like installing support jacks or vapor barriers, is performed. Contractors work primarily in the crawl space, minimizing disruption to your daily life. It's advisable to discuss the scope and timeline of the project with your repair professional to ensure comfort while work is underway.

Structural repairs in a crawl space often involve reinforcing floor joists, installing support jacks, and replacing rotted wood. These measures address issues like sagging floors and enhance the crawl space's ability to support your home. Additional repairs might include moisture control methods to prevent future problems.
